EWR Research on PZT Excited Discharge Channel Compression Micro-EDM
Abstract:
In micro-EDM machining process, the debris of materials is difficult to be removed form the discharging gap. This problem leads the instability of discharge state, and reduces the efficiency of discharge machining. A new method of PZT incentive synchronous compression discharge channel micro-EDM is developed based on the inverse piezoelectric effect of PZT ceramics, driving by a spark discharge and PZT sync pulse power. The composition of the system is described and many experiments have been done and the effects of parameters on electrode wear ratio (EWR) have been analyzed in this paper. The results indicated that increasing the voltage and width of pulse can lower the rate of electrode wear, increase the efficiency of electric-machining, while increasing the frequency of discharge pulse can lead the increasing of EWR.
